Seahawks coach Mike Macdonald would prefer not to have to rely on Jason Myers quite so much. Myers scored all of Seattle's points on Sunday, kicking a franchise-record six field goals in an 18-16 win over Philp Rivers and the Indianapolis Colts.
It's reminiscent of Pete Carroll's Seahawks teams, which regularly would come alive in the final two quarters to secure wins. At that time, the franchise was known for frequently emerging on the winning end of nail-biters, seemingly every week.
